Prostate cancer is one of the most commonly diagnosed cancers in men, and The Center for Prostate Cancer was created to conquer it. A collaboration of the University of Minnesota Medical Center, Fairview and University of Minnesota Physicians, the Center provides a full range of diagnostic and treatment services in urology, medical oncology, radiation therapy and support services. We work as a team to provide the best possible care to our patients and their families.
There are many ways to treat prostate cancer, and your treatment plan will be tailored to meet your needs. The Center for Prostate Cancer provides a full range of diagnosis and treatment services. In addition to prostate cancer, we provide clinical service for bladder cancer, urinary tract cancer, ben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), and genitourinary tumors.
